advisory notice
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"advisory notice"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to refer to a formal communication that provides information or guidance on a specific issue or situation. Example: "The company issued an advisory notice regarding the upcoming changes in policy."

FAQs
How can I use "advisory notice" in a sentence?
You might say, "The company issued an "advisory notice" about the new safety protocols" or "The government released an "advisory notice" concerning the potential health risks".
What is another way to say "advisory notice"?
Alternatives include "warning notice", "guidance notice", or "official notification", depending on the specific context.
What's the difference between an "advisory notice" and a "warning notice"?
While both provide important information, an "advisory notice" generally offers guidance or recommendations, whereas a "warning notice" typically highlights potential dangers or negative consequences.
When is it appropriate to issue an "advisory notice"?
An "advisory notice" is appropriate when there is a need to inform a specific group or the public about a situation, potential risks, or recommended actions, such as changes in policy or emerging health concerns.
